摘要
目的探讨不同频率电针(EA)刺激对人体NK细胞活性和吞噬功能的作用。方法应用形态学和MTT方法,取不同穴位组合,给予健康人每天穴位电刺激30 min,观察不同频率电针刺激对NK细胞活性和吞噬功能的影响。结果 2 Hz和2/100Hz EA在末次EA当天和停EA后第1天的NK细胞活性均明显升高(P<0.05);而100Hz EA仅在停EA后第1天的NK细胞活性明显升高(P<0.05)。2 Hz EA在末次EA当天和停EA后第1天的吞噬百分率和吞噬指数均明显升高(P<0.01)且保持同一水平;2/100Hz EA在末次EA当天和停EA后第1天的吞噬百分率和吞噬指数均显著升高(P<0.05,P<0.01)且有上升趋势(P<0.01);100 Hz EA在末次EA当天和停EA后第1天的吞噬百分率均显著升高(P<0.01,P<0.05),而吞噬指数仅在末次EA当天的吞噬指数显著升高(P<0.01)。结论电针对人体NK细胞活性及吞噬功能的作用存在频率依赖性,这为电针的临床应用提供了理论和实践依据。
Objective To explore the effect of electroacupuncture(EA) on NK cell activity and phagocyte function at different frequencies MethodsApplication of morphology and MTT method,different acupoints combination was selected and given to healthy people daily electrical acupoint stimulation for 30 minutes,to detect the effect of EA at different frequency on NK cell activity and phagocyte function in humans. ResultsIn and 1d after the last day of EA with 2Hz and 2/100Hz,NK cell activity was significantly increased(P&lt;0.05);Only in the first day after EA with a frequency of 100Hz,NK cell activity was significantly increased(P&lt;0.05).In and 1d after the last day of EA with a frequency of 2Hz,the phagocytic percentage rate and phagocytic index were significantly enhanced(P&lt;0.01) and maintain the same level;In and 1d after last day of EA with frequency of 2/100Hz,the phagocytic percentage and phagocytic index were significantly higher(P&lt;0.05,P&lt;0.01) and there is an upward trend(P&lt;0.01);In and 1d after the last day of EA with a frequency of 100Hz,the phagocytic percentage were significantly higher(P&lt;0.01,P&lt;0.05),and only in the last day of EA with a frequent of 100Hz the phagocytic index significantly increased(P&lt;0.01). ConclusionThe effect of EA on NK cell activity and phagocyte function has the existence of frequency responsiveness,and this will provide the theoretical and practical basis for clinical application of EA.
